Using the tool felt like a mini-hacking scene from a movie. Users would plug in their Huawei modem, ensure the correct drivers were installed, and run the Bojs software. Huawei Modem Unlocker V5

The software would scan the device's identifier (IMEI), process it through the known algorithms, and output an 8-digit code. The user would then insert a "foreign" SIM card, a popup would appear on the PC asking for the unlock code, and typing in the Bojs-generated number would permanently free the device.
